Transaction 259df35ca55bca7e7d64341fcbdf80b67906be20b1e022a5436801967d6b3568

1 Input
2 Outputs
  • 259df35ca55bca7e7d64341fcbdf80b67906be20b1e022a5436801967d6b3568:0
  • value  1058384765
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D
  • 259df35ca55bca7e7d64341fcbdf80b67906be20b1e022a5436801967d6b3568:1
  • value  5617679
    address  31upPUWodwDTvXEZDyCm7HcN1tXFfLxeiL